#38b298 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#38b298 is composed of 22% red, 69.8%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.6%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 167.2 degrees, a saturation of 52.1% and a lightness of 45.9%. #38b298 color hex could be obtained by blending #70ffff with #006531.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

● #38b298 color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#38b298 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#38b298 has RGB values of R:56, G:178,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.15,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 3715736.
